Brief Description

Inclusion is not a slogan here. It is how we work.

At Network Rail, equity, diversity and inclusion shape how we lead, how we make decisions and how we support one another. Our Everyone Belongs strategy puts people at the centre of change and focuses on building a workplace where difference is valued and everyone feels able to thrive.

We are proud of the progress we have made, including a 20 per cent increase in women in management and leadership roles and a 20 per cent increase in Black, Asian and minority ethnic colleagues since 2019. We also know there is more to do.

About the role (External)

What you will do

You will deliver a range of equity, diversity and inclusion projects across Network Rail Southern Region, bringing structure, pace and clear reporting so progress is understood and action can be taken when needed.

You will:

  • Lead and manage EDI projects that build a diverse, representative workforce and support a culture where people can thrive and innovate
  • Produce and maintain clear project plans, agree deliverables and report progress to key stakeholders
  • Manage the full project lifecycle including tracking, reporting, prioritisation, risks and issues, benefits and interdependencies
  • Lead communications that help colleagues understand what is changing, why it matters and the difference it is making
  • Support HR Business Partners and regional and functional leaders to understand EDI implications, manage risks and compliance and deliver local initiatives
  • Build strong networks across the business to enable collaboration and successful delivery on the ground

Why Network Rail

You will be joining an organisation that is actively building inclusive capability at all levels and supporting colleagues to bring their whole selves to work.

You will also be able to connect with support and community through our employee networks, including Inspire, our gender equality network, Cultural Fusion, CanDo, Archway, Family Focus, Multi-faith, Care and Armed Forces.

We run learning and allyship opportunities including monthly EDI allyship sessions and Allies for Inclusion sessions, developed with Inspire and WISE, to share women's experiences and promote respect and inclusivity.
